Windows Infrastructure Engineer
Summary:
The Infrastructure Engineer is responsible for the design, development, implementation, and support of the infrastructure. This involves analyzing, configuring, testing and implementing the infrastructure. This will also involve monitoring and controlling the performance and status of the infrastructure. Infrastructure Engineer partners with the business to ensure the accuracy of business cases and that the solution will meet the business need. This role will also direct the effort to plan the support and maintenance of the infrastructure. This will include evaluating and making recommendation in enhancements to the existing infrastructure..
Job Requirements:
- Plan, engineer, and design the infrastructure, as well as direct effort to evaluate, recommend, integrate and coordinate enhancements to the infrastructure.
- Work with other teams and team members to ensure that modified infrastructure interacts appropriately, data conversion impacts are considered and other areas of impact are addressed and meet performance requirements of the project.
- Works collaboratively to test, debug, performance analyze and document infrastructure components.
- Engineer and design automation and orchestration of server environment both on premise and in the cloud.
- Implements the infrastructure by analyzing the current system environment and infrastructure, using technical tools and utilities, performing complex product customization, and developing implementation and verification procedures to ensure successful installation of systems hardware/software.
